culex flavivirus and west nile virus in culex quinquefasciatus populations in the southeastern united states.little is known of the interactions between insect-only flaviviruses and other arboviruses in their mosquito hosts, or the potential public health significance of these associations. the specific aims of this study were to describe the geographic distribution, prevalence, and seasonal infection rates of culex flavivirus (cxfv) and west nile virus (wnv) in culex quinquefasciatus say in the southeastern united states, investigate the potential association between cxfv and wnv prevalence in cx. qui ...201222308785
characterization of culex flavivirus (flaviviridae) strains isolated from mosquitoes in the united states and trinidad.recent reports indicate that flaviviruses similar to the cell fusing agent virus (cfav) naturally infect a wide variety of mosquito species. these newly recognized insect-specific viruses comprise a distinct cfav complex within the genus flavivirus. here, we describe the isolation and characterization of nine strains of culex flavivirus (cx fv), a member of the cfav complex, from mosquitoes collected in the united states (east texas) and trinidad. phylogenetic analyses of the envelope protein ge ...200919193389
genomic sequence and phylogenetic analysis of culex flavivirus, an insect-specific flavivirus, isolated from culex pipiens (diptera: culicidae) in iowa.adult mosquitoes (diptera: culicidae) were collected in 2007 and tested for specific viruses, including west nile virus, as part of the ongoing arbovirus surveillance efforts in the state of iowa. a subset of these mosquitoes (6,061 individuals in 340 pools) was further tested by reverse transcription-polymerase chain reaction (rt-pcr) using flavivirus universal primers. of the 211 pools of culex pipiens (l.) tested, 50 were positive. one of 51 pools of culex tarsalis coquillet was also positive ...200919645300
